CIRCUIT INFORMATION
PB RESET
The PB RESET input makes it possible to manually reset a system
using either a standard push-button switch or a logic low
input. An internal debounce circuit provides glitch immunity
when used with a switch, reducing the effects of glitches on the
line. The debounce circuit is guaranteed to cause the ADM1232A
to assert a reset if PB RESET is brought low for more than 20 ms
and is guaranteed to ignore low inputs of less than 1 ms.

STROBE Timeout Selection
TD or time delay set is used to set the Strobe Timeout Period.
The Strobe Timeout Period is defined as being the maximum
time between high-to-low transitions (Figure 4) that STROBE
will accept before a reset will be asserted. The Strobe timeout
settings are listed in Table I.

RESET AND RESET OUTPUTS
While RESET is capable of sourcing and sinking current,
RESET is an open drain MOSFET which sinks current only.
Therefore, it is necessary to pull this output high.
